Anterix Inc. is a U.S.-headquartered wireless communications company that owns licensed 900 MHz spectrum assets, providing secure, dedicated private broadband network solutions for critical infrastructure operators including electric utilities, public safety agencies, and transportation providers. Its primary market is North America, supporting clients requiring highly reliable connectivity for mission-critical operations.
Turkcell is a leading telecommunications services provider headquartered in Turkey. It offers mobile and fixed-line voice, data, internet, digital services, and IoT solutions for individual consumers, enterprise clients, and public sector entities across Turkey, Northern Cyprus, and several regional Eurasian markets.
